Variant summary

Our verdict is Likely benign. The variant received -5 ACMG points: 0P and 5B. BP4BS2

The NM_031468.4(CALN1):​c.602A>G​(p.Asn201Ser) variant causes a missense change. The variant allele was found at a frequency of 0.00000743 in 1,614,048 control chromosomes in the GnomAD database, including 1 homozygotes. In-silico tool predicts a benign outcome for this variant. 14/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
CALN1 (HGNC:13248): (calneuron 1) This gene encodes a protein with high similarity to the calcium-binding proteins of the calmodulin family. The encoded protein contains two EF-hand domains and potential calcium-binding sites.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jul 2008]
